I was in such a hurry to get an answer to a question I had (and amazed at the speed of the reply) that I completely forgot to introduce myself.

I purchased a 1974 Spectra 24XS from a guy in Florida back in October of 2006. I am the boats 3rd owner. The previous owner told me that the factory 454 was rebuilt and mild performance mods were done a few years ago at Paul Pfaff Engines. The TH-400 trans (not sure of it's condition) and Ace Champion v-drive seem to be in good mechanical condition.

The boat from 20' away looks great... get closer and it's a different story. The previous owner had it "painted" red in homage of his 30+ years as a firefighter. Up close the paint looks terrible in quite a few places. There is excessive cracking, fish scaling, poorly filled holes, a few runs, some bubbles, and I know with a few bucks spent over the winter she can look new again. Like the exterior, the interior looks good from a few feet away. The seat bases need to be rebuilt (rot), the carpet has UV damage, but the vinly is in great shape so for this season it'll have to do. My goal for this summer is to have some fun and get the mechanicals as reliable as possible. We'll see what this winter brings.
